Tether on Tron Surpasses Visa in Daily Trading Volume Amid Crypto Slump

Tether (USDT) on the Tron network has made headlines with its 24-hour trading volume reaching a staggering $53.031 billion, surpassing the average daily trading volume of Visa. This remarkable feat underscores the growing strength and potential of stablecoins in an otherwise tumultuous crypto market. The increasing demand for USDT during a crypto downturn has propelled Tron to new heights, as evidenced by its impressive network statistics. Tron now boasts over 45 million USDT holders and has facilitated more than 1.8 billion transfers. This growth is further highlighted by Tron’s Total Value Locked (TVL), which has soared to over $8.1 billion, placing it second only to Ethereum in terms of network size. Not only has Tron seen growth in user adoption, but the network has also generated significant revenue, earning over $730 million this year alone, just behind Ethereum’s $1.6 billion.

The Rise of Stablecoins and Their Impact on Traditional Payment Networks

The rise of Tether and other stablecoins has sparked a broader trend where these digital assets are outpacing traditional payment networks such as Visa and Mastercard. According to on-chain analytics firm Nansen, Tether processed an astounding $654 billion in a specific period, while DAI and USDC processed $394 billion and $321 billion, respectively. In total, these stablecoins managed a combined volume of $1.369 trillion, surpassing Visa’s $1.23 trillion for the same period in 2023. This shift in trading volumes highlights the robust growth of stablecoins and poses a significant challenge to established financial institutions. Tether’s monthly volume has also reached new heights, rivaling that of Mastercard, which recorded an average monthly volume of $750 billion in 2023. Meanwhile, PayPal’s monthly volume lags behind at $125 billion, underscoring the rapid adoption and preference for stablecoins among traders and institutions seeking stability in a volatile market.
